New SFTP plugin available now

Discuss and announce Total Commander plugins, addons and other useful tools here, both their usage and their development.

Moderators: white, Hacker, petermad, Stefan2

Post Reply
brch
Junior Member
Junior Member
Posts: 63
Joined: 2007-10-26, 11:57 UTC
Location: Nördliches Niederösterreich

Post by *brch »

I can not use the Plugin. Alway i get an Error message.

Code: Select all

---------------------------
Total Commander 9.0ß10
---------------------------
Exception in sftpplug.wfx:FsFindFirstW!
Access violation at address 1102EB46. Read of address 00000000
Windows 7 SP1 6.1 (Build 7601), base: 00400000

Please report this error to the Author, with a description
of what you were doing when this error occurred!

Windows exception: C0000005
Stack trace:
1102EB46
00446F81  00448F3E  004261E4  00448451  004261E4  00446F81
004485AE  00448F3E  004261E4  0042B81A  0042B954  004023EF
004026B8  00448451  004261E4  00448451  004261E4  00448F3E
00424726  >00402249  004023EF  004023EF  004026B8  00417F26
00417F6E  00417F26  00417F6E  0052005A  
Raw:
00402E66  00446F81  0044920D  0044925B  00427EE8  004485AE
00448F3E  00448F61  004261E4  00448451  004261E4  004492B7
00449674  0043848B  00446F81  0044920D  0044920D  0043822A
00427EE8  00448536  004485AE  00448F3E  00448F61  004261E4
0042B81A  0042B954  004065BB  0043F785  004023EF  004026B8
004036DF  0040775F  004261E4  005F0043  005D005D  00448451
004261E4  00448F3E  00448F61  00448451  004261E4  004492B7
00446F81  0044920D  004485AE  00448F3E  005D005D  00446F81
00424726  004F3EBF  00402249  004033EC  004021C8  00417D3C
004179C9  00417D9C  00402249  004033EC  004021C8  004023EF

Press Ctrl+C to copy this report!
Continue execution?
---------------------------
Ja   Nein   
---------------------------
Gerby
Junior Member
Junior Member
Posts: 93
Joined: 2005-01-07, 16:11 UTC
Location: DE > SH > SE

Post by *Gerby »

Do you have this problem only with version 9 Beta, or does it also occur with TC 8.52a?
brch
Junior Member
Junior Member
Posts: 63
Joined: 2007-10-26, 11:57 UTC
Location: Nördliches Niederösterreich

Post by *brch »

in both versions is the message
User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 48077
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) »

Address 0 means that the plugin tries to call a function which is missing in the used openssh or openssl dlls. Which DLLs do you use?
Author of Total Commander
https://www.ghisler.com
brch
Junior Member
Junior Member
Posts: 63
Joined: 2007-10-26, 11:57 UTC
Location: Nördliches Niederösterreich

Post by *brch »

I have loaded this DLLs from the Post.
The 32Bit Version

Dalai wrote:2glipman
The files themselves are still available, although they're not listed on the site. Here's the last version I know of:
7.40.0, 32 bit DLLs
7.40.0, 64 bit DLLs

Perhaps they're not listed anymore because they're a little bit old (January 2015).

Regards
Dalai
User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 48077
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) »

Strange, they work fine for me...
Author of Total Commander
https://www.ghisler.com
habell
Junior Member
Junior Member
Posts: 12
Joined: 2009-04-22, 08:00 UTC
Location: at home
Contact:

Post by *habell »

How to use SCP in TC?
There are only two options with FTP, use SSL en don't use SSL.
How to use SCP?
I can connect using SSL, but after logon, it hangs on "Entering Passive Mode". TC hangs, I can't close this dialog.

Is there any way to be sure I'am connected using SCP?

What I've done:
- install Secure FTP v1.3
- install curl-7.40.0-devel-mingw64 (Bin part)
- I use TC 9.0 B14
Sob
Power Member
Power Member
Posts: 941
Joined: 2005-01-19, 17:33 UTC

Post by *Sob »

It's in "Network neighborhood", i.e. "\" on drive toolbar or in drive combo box. Look for "Secure FTP" there.
User avatar
squeeze69
Junior Member
Junior Member
Posts: 14
Joined: 2009-05-08, 12:38 UTC

Putty nightly

Post by *squeeze69 »

Hi, I've got a problem with putty nightly (0.67 is the current stable build).
I use the client certificate authentication (pageant).
If I use ANY pageant post 0.67, there is a connection failure, putty.exe, plink and so on are ok. Pageant after 0.67 aren't working.

It's not a problem - now - but I suppose it could be when a 0.68 will be released.

The same pageant does work with Filezilla in sftp mode.

Total Commander 8.52a 32bit, windows 7 64bit, sftp plugin 1.4.2

Thanks, Marco.
Personal License: #4268
User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 48077
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) »

I didn't create the pageant code in my sftp plugin, so I'm not really familiar with it. Maybe they changed the format?

Or you started TC as admin, and pageant as a normal user?
Author of Total Commander
https://www.ghisler.com
brch
Junior Member
Junior Member
Posts: 63
Joined: 2007-10-26, 11:57 UTC
Location: Nördliches Niederösterreich

Post by *brch »

With the Version TC9RC1 works it on my System.
User avatar
Mikefield
Power Member
Power Member
Posts: 628
Joined: 2006-02-26, 19:13 UTC
Location: Oberursel, Germany HE

Post by *Mikefield »

Suggestion to handle a lot of connections (>50). It would be fine if we could pool connections in separate folders within the plugin. Is that possible?

mf
Bankster - Word of the Year 2009
User avatar
sqa_wizard
Power Member
Power Member
Posts: 3862
Joined: 2003-02-06, 11:41 UTC
Location: Germany

Post by *sqa_wizard »

... pool connections in separate folders within the plugin
You are not alone ... I'm waiting too for it.
#5767 Personal license
User avatar
squeeze69
Junior Member
Junior Member
Posts: 14
Joined: 2009-05-08, 12:38 UTC

Post by *squeeze69 »

ghisler(Author) wrote:I didn't create the pageant code in my sftp plugin, so I'm not really familiar with it. Maybe they changed the format?

Or you started TC as admin, and pageant as a normal user?
Hi.

Nope, I've started pageant and TC as the very same user.

If I use the 0.67 version (stable), everything is ok.
If I use any nightly, there is no way to connect.

Is there any connection between the suggested libraries (libeay32.dll, libssh2.dll) and pageant?

Thanks, Marco.
Personal License: #4268
User avatar
ghisler(Author)
Site Admin
Site Admin
Posts: 48077
Joined: 2003-02-04, 09:46 UTC
Location: Switzerland
Contact:

Post by *ghisler(Author) »

Yes, apparently it uses these functions from libssh2.dll:
libssh2_agent_init
libssh2_agent_connect
libssh2_agent_list_identities
libssh2_agent_get_identity
libssh2_agent_userauth
libssh2_agent_disconnect
libssh2_agent_free
Author of Total Commander
https://www.ghisler.com
Post Reply